Dying Light: The Beast Launched with 90,000 Players on Steam
Dying Light: The Beast made a confident debut on Steam, where the game quickly attracted nearly 90,000 concurrent players at launch. Interest was high even before release, with more than one million users adding the title to their wishlists. Reviews on the platform are currently “very positive,” and the game holds a score of 78 on Metacritic. The game was first planned as DLC but eventually turned into a full standalone game.
